Dental Hygienist Degree Options

Oshkosh Wisconsin dental hygienist removing plaque from teeth of female patientAs a result of the added responsibility as compared to an assistant, dental hygienists working in Oshkosh WI dental offices are often required to hold an Associate Degree in dental hygiene rather than a certificate. These programs can take anywhere from two to as long as three years to finish and must be accredited by the CDA in nearly every state. They are offered in trade and vocational schools as well as community colleges. And in addition to classroom studies learning the fundamentals of dental hygiene, there will be a practical aspect to the training as well. Some programs also sponsor internships with local dentists or dental practices.

Dental Hygienist Online Schools

Selecting an online dental hygienist school might be a great option for receiving your training. Just keep in mind that the program will not be 100% online, since there will be a practical portion to your training. But the balance of your classes will be provided via your desktop computer in the comfort of your Oshkosh WI home or anywhere else on your laptop or tablet. For those continuing to work while going to school, online dental classes make education much more accessible. Some may even charge lower tuition rates than their on-campus competitors. And additional expenses for items like books, school supplies and commuting may be lessened as well. The clinical training can usually be completed at a community dental office or in an on-campus lab. With both the clinical and online training, everything needed to receive the proper education is furnished. If you have the discipline for this mode of education, you may find that enrolling in an online dental hygienist school is the best option for you.

Is the Dental College Accredited? There are many good reasons why you should only enroll in an accredited dental hygienist school. If you are going to become licensed or certified, then accreditation is a prerequisite in nearly all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am, your dental program must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ps ensure that the instruction you get is of the highest quality and comprehensive. Oshkosh WI employers typically desire or require that new hires are graduates of accredited programs. And last, if you are requesting a student loan or financial aid, frequently they are not provided for non-accredited schools.

Is Plenty of Clinical Training Included? Clinical or practical training is a vital portion of any dental training program. This holds true for the online school options also. A number of dental hygienist colleges have partnerships with area dental practices and clinics that furnish practical training for their students. It's not only imperative that the college you select provides enough clinical hours but also provides them in the type of practice that you subsequently would like to work in. As an example, if you have an interest in a career in pediatric dentistry, verify that the school you enroll in offers clinical rotation in a local Oshkosh WI dental practice that focuses on dental care for children.

Are Internships Available? Verify if the dental colleges you are looking at have an internship program. Internships are undoubtedly the most effective means to obtain hands-on, clinical experience in a professional dental practice. They help students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students build professional relationships in the Oshkosh WI dentistry community. And they are attractive on resumes too.

Is Job Placement Assistance Furnished? Most students that have graduated from dental hygienist schools need help getting their first job. Find out if the programs you are reviewing have job assistance programs, and what their job placement rates are. Schools with higher job placement rates probably have excellent reputations within the Oshkosh WI dental profession in addition to extensive networks of contacts where they can refer their students for internships or employment.

Are the Classrooms Small? Find out from the schools you are interested in how big typically their classrooms are. The smaller classes usually offer a more intimate environment for learning where students have greater access to the instructors. On the other hand, larger classes often are impersonal and offer little individualized instruction. If practical, ask if you can sit in on a few classes at the Oshkosh WI dental hygienist college that you are most interested in so that you can experience first hand the level of interaction between students and instructors before enrolling.

 What is the Overall Expense of the Program? Dental hygiene schools can fluctuate in cost dependent on the duration of the program and the volume of practical training provided. Other factors, such as the reputations of the schools and whether they are public or private also come into play. But besides the tuition there are other significant expenses which can add up. They can include costs for such things as commuting and textbooks as well as school materials, equipment and supplies. So when analyzing the cost of schools, remember to add all of the expenses related to your education. The majority of schools have financial assistance departments, so be sure to find out what is offered as far as grants, loans and scholarships in the Oshkosh WI area.
